I got a hp tuners and I am slowly learning how to use it before my stroker is put in. So far ive learned how to set up the scan features to scan the perameters the ecm puts out. I did a data log of driving around the block and noticed the timing curve goes way high around 45 degrees at part throttle at around 3000 rpm. I also noticed the timing drops off rapidly under higher map mpa readings which I can understand to a point but they seem really low for a naturally asperated vehicle at around 25 degrees. Ive timed many naturally asperated small and bigblock chevys over the years and never have gone over 36 degrees and even with a full blown 572ci with 9pounds of boost locked at 30 from idle to 6500rpm with absolutely no detonation. I just find the factory timing a little different. Im sure there is some power to be squeezed out of the factory timing curve and know for a fact bumping the initial timing with give you more out of the hole torque.
